When Yogi Sharma arrived in the United States for university, he carried ambition, discipline, and an extremely strong academic record. But culturally, socially, and emotionally, he struggled to belong. He felt isolated. While others adapted naturally, he worked relentlessly just to stay afloat. Those years shaped his resilience — but also planted quiet inner battles that success could not solve.
Some journeys begin with confidence. Others begin with not fitting in.
Over time, Yogi entered elite technical and research environments: IIT Kanpur, Cornell, and later Facebook/Meta, where he worked as a Research Scientist and Software Engineer from 2011 to 2017. Externally, the path looked exceptional. Internally, something felt misaligned. At one point, he experienced a period of deep depression and hopelessness. He stepped away from conventional life and took a year-long sabbatical across Central America, Europe, and Asia. Traveling with one-way tickets, living with locals, learning Spanish in small communities — this was not tourism. It was a deliberate return to simplicity, presence, and listening. That journey rebuilt his relationship with himself and clarified the kind of impact he wanted to have in the world.


When he re-entered the professional arena, he did so with new clarity. He went on to negotiate a senior leadership offer at Uber from USD 350,000 to USD 1 million — and then chose to walk away from it. Not out of failure. But out of alignment. He had learned that success without inner clarity is simply louder noise.
That decision became the turning point.
Yogi chose to dedicate his life’s work to helping others navigate the invisible struggles behind outward success — the self-doubt, the avoidance of difficult conversations, the quiet sense of being undervalued despite hard work.
